Transaction 43f84c267f24f355dd40a66418a2fbf60057f152ddfc9ed39aea98e7fbc82ed3

1 Input
2 Outputs
  • 43f84c267f24f355dd40a66418a2fbf60057f152ddfc9ed39aea98e7fbc82ed3:0
  • value  20876
    address  34gupeXeZCqJDJvcFupwrrjFwuGSkUjqDd
  • 43f84c267f24f355dd40a66418a2fbf60057f152ddfc9ed39aea98e7fbc82ed3:1
  • value  55861
    address  bc1q3tf83sflt0mu4czy485st2ypfrr5k0fcuw9y8n